A Brief History of Robotic Hoovers
The principle of a robot that could clean autonomously dates back to the mid-20th century, when science fiction authors and futurists started visualizing a future where family tasks would be carried out by intelligent makers. Nevertheless, it wasn't up until the late 1990s and early 2000s that the first commercially practical robotic hoovers struck the marketplace. The iRobot Roomba, introduced in 2002, is frequently credited as the leader in this field. Since then, various companies have gotten in the marketplace, each bringing its own distinct functions and innovations to the table.
How Robotic Hoovers Work
Robotic hoovers operate using a mix of sensors, algorithms, and navigation systems. Here's a breakdown of the essential elements and innovations:
Sensors
- Laser and Infrared Sensors: These assist the robot identify barriers, walls, and drop-offs, guaranteeing it doesn't fall down stairs or get stuck.
- Dust Detection Sensors: These sensors identify areas with a high concentration of dirt and dust, allowing the robot to focus its cleaning efforts.
- Cliff Sensors: These prevent the good robot vacuum from falling off edges, such as staircases.
Navigation Systems
- Mapping Technology: Advanced models utilize mapping technology to develop a detailed floor strategy of the home, enhancing cleaning routes and preventing formerly cleaned up areas.
- SLAM (Simultaneous Localization and Mapping): This technology allows the robot to browse and map its environment in real-time, making modifications as it goes.
Cleaning Mechanisms
- Brush Systems: Most robotic hoovers utilize a combination of primary and side brushes to sweep and collect dirt and particles.
- Suction Power: The strength of the suction is crucial for efficient cleaning, particularly on carpets and in hard-to-reach areas.
- HEPA Filters: These filters are utilized in higher-end models to trap allergens and fine particles, making them perfect for homes with animals or allergic reaction sufferers.
Connectivity and Control
- Wi-Fi Connectivity: Many contemporary robotic hoovers can be managed by means of mobile phone apps, enabling users to arrange cleansings, display development, and receive notices.
- Voice Control: Integration with smart home devices like Amazon Alexa and Google Assistant makes it possible for hands-free operation.

Obstacles and Limitations
Despite their numerous benefits, robotic hoovers are not without their difficulties:
Initial Setup
- Mapping and Calibration: Setting up a robotic hoover can be lengthy, especially for larger homes or those with complex layouts.
- Challenge Identification: Users might require to rearrange furniture or eliminate little things to make sure the robot can navigate easily.
Battery Life
- Restricted Range: Most robotic hoovers have a limited battery life, which might require them to go back to their charging dock before finishing a cleaning cycle.
- Frequent Recharging: Some models may need to recharge numerous times during a single cleaning session, which can be troublesome.
Cleaning Performance
- Dust and Debris Collection: While efficient on hard floorings, some designs struggle with deep-pile carpets or heavily stained locations.
- Upkeep: Regular cleaning of filters and brushes is essential to keep ideal efficiency.
Personal privacy Concerns
- Information Collection: Some users might be concerned about the data collected by the robot, including floor maps and user habits patterns.

Frequently Asked Questions (FAQs)
How do I set up a robotic hoover?
- Setting up a robotic hoover usually involves downloading a mobile phone app, linking the robot to your Wi-Fi network, and producing a map of your home. Some models might require extra calibration or establishing virtual walls to specify cleaning locations.
Can robotic hoovers clean all types of floors?
- A lot of robotic hoovers are developed to clean both hard floorings and low-pile carpets. Nevertheless, deep-pile carpets and heavily soiled locations may require additional cleaning or a more powerful design.
How frequently do I require to empty the dustbin?
- The frequency of emptying the dustbin depends upon the size of your home and how often the robot cleans. As a general rule, it's an excellent idea to empty the dustbin after each cleaning session to ensure optimum performance.
Are robotic hoovers noisy?
- Modern robotic hoovers are created to be reasonably quiet, however the sound level can differ depending on the model and the strength of the suction. Some models provide a "quiet mode" for minimal disruption.
Can robotic hoovers climb stairs?
- Many robotic hoovers are not designed to climb up stairs due to security concerns. Nevertheless, some designs can be set to stop briefly at the top of a staircase and resume cleaning on a different floor as soon as by hand moved.
Do I require to remove furniture before using a robotic hoover?
- While some furnishings may need to be moved to permit the robot to tidy below, the majority of designs are developed to browse around challenges. It's an excellent idea to eliminate little items that might hamper the robot's course.
How long do robotic hoovers last?
- The life-span of a robotic hoover can differ, however lots of designs are developed to last a number of years with proper maintenance. Regular cleaning of filters and brushes, along with keeping the robot's software upgraded, can extend its life-span.
Are robotic hoovers worth the financial investment?
- For lots of families, the convenience, efficiency, and time-saving benefits of robotic hoovers make them a worthwhile investment. However, it's crucial to consider your particular needs and the features provided by various models before buying.
